Early Designs: Embodying the Birth of a Republic

The Portuguese Republic was born in 1910, and its first stamps were issued shortly after, bearing the inscription “Republica Portuguesa.” These early stamps were simple in design, featuring the national coat of arms or allegorical figures representing the republic. They symbolized the newfound spirit of independence and the transition from a monarchy to a democratic system.

Evolution Under Different Regimes

The subsequent decades witnessed significant political changes in Portugal, impacting the design of its stamps. During the Estado Novo (1926-1974), stamps became more elaborate, reflecting the regime’s emphasis on national pride and authoritarianism. They often depicted historical figures, military scenes, and symbols of Portuguese heritage.

Commemorative Stamps: Celebrating History and Milestones

  • Commemorative stamps are issued to honor significant events, anniversaries, people, or achievements. These stamps are often highly sought after by collectors due to their limited print runs and special designs.
  • Example: The 1931 commemorative stamp marked the 5th anniversary of the Portuguese Republic with a stunning depiction of the Monument to the Discoveries.

Definitive Stamps: The Workhorses of Postage

  • Definitive stamps are the most common type of stamp, used for everyday postage. They typically feature a constant design over a long period, becoming familiar to philatelists and the general public alike.
  • Example: The “Escudo” definitive series, introduced in 1914, featured various national symbols, including the Portuguese coat of arms.

Special Issues: Uniting Philately and Art

  • Special issues are stamps created for a specific purpose, such as raising funds for charity or promoting tourism. These stamps often feature unique designs and collaborations with artists.
  • Example: The 2017 “Tourism” special issue included stamps showcasing Portugal’s stunning landscapes and historical monuments.

Specific Applications: Serving Specialized Needs

In addition to these common types, Portuguese Republic stamps also include specialized categories such as:

  • Airmail stamps: Designed specifically for airmail postage, these stamps typically feature aircraft or aviation motifs.
  • Official stamps: Used by government agencies and officials for official correspondence, these stamps bear distinctive markings.
  • Parcel stamps: Larger stamps used for postage on parcels, often featuring sturdy designs and high denominations.

Distinguishing the Real from the Fake

To protect against counterfeits, it is imperative for collectors to develop a keen eye for genuine Portuguese Republic stamps. By carefully examining the stamps’ design, paper, perforation, and other identifying characteristics, collectors can increase their chances of avoiding fraudulent purchases.

Design

Counterfeiters often attempt to replicate the intricate designs of Portuguese Republic stamps, but their efforts may fall short in subtle ways. Examining the fineness of detail, the alignment of colors, and the overall impression of the stamp can reveal discrepancies from the original.

Paper

The paper used in counterfeit stamps may differ from that of genuine issues. Collectors should pay attention to the thickness, texture, and watermark of the paper. Counterfeiters may use cheaper, thinner paper or lack the watermark found on authentic stamps.

Perforation

The perforation of stamps, which separates them from the sheet, can also provide clues. Counterfeit stamps may have irregular or inconsistent perforations, while genuine stamps typically have precise and evenly spaced perforations.

Other Identifying Characteristics

In addition to these key features, collectors should also be aware of other potential indicators of counterfeits, such as unusual odors, gumming, and printing errors. By taking a holistic approach to stamp examination, collectors can increase the likelihood of identifying and avoiding fraudulent items.
